Output 8e51de830960a59bb4dbcb11fe3a43f3d6b5df7553d9cb3ea17aa4ddf73c3273:1

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66f73bb7e7549c042ceff0ab2efa20d5f003201b OP_EQUAL
address
3B5T2BNFfpAN6qZX2EsZaQWWoygLbxuAyN
transaction
8e51de830960a59bb4dbcb11fe3a43f3d6b5df7553d9cb3ea17aa4ddf73c3273
spent
true